Stuktol TR-016
A mixture of a fatty acid metallic soap and an amide. It acts as a physical bonding agent between polymer systems and a range of filler materials. This allows it to act as an excellent mixing or dispersing agent in highly loaded systems, resulting in a more uniform and homogeneous initial blend. Under processing conditions, it is an efficient internal lubricant for polyolefins, PVC, PS, ABS, and many TPO systems.

Stuktol TR-251
A complex mixture of oleochemicals containing mono- and di-amides and a metallic soap. It is a unique blend of anionic and cationic surfactants with a lubricant designed for applications where EBS (ethylene bis-stearamide) is commonly used. These include ABS compounds, rigid PVC for extrusion, color concentrates, and other applications with high filler content (e.g., calcium carbonate-filled polypropylene). It exhibits superior functionality over EBS with similar gloss properties.

Stuktol TR-451
An optimized blend of special oleochemicals. It is specially designed for use in mineral-filled polyolefins. This unique additive allows for the use of untreated minerals while maintaining or improving the physical and processing properties typically obtained with treated minerals. Additionally, it is possible to increase inert filler loading without sacrificing processability, stability, or physical properties.
